Auto Mechanics of Tooth Movement



Comprehending just how teeth relocate during orthodontic therapy is necessary for both orthodontists and patients to grasp the technicians of tooth motion. When stress is put on a tooth, it initiates a procedure called bone remodeling. https://veneerscost73950.nizarblog.com/33136911/recognizing-the-invisalign-therapy-timeline-landmarks-to-anticipate entails the malfunction and restoring of bone tissue to allow the tooth to relocate right into its correct position. The stress put in by dental braces or aligners creates a waterfall of occasions within the periodontal tendon, resulting in the repositioning of the tooth.

Tooth motion happens in reaction to the force used and the body's natural reaction to that force. As the tooth steps, bone is resorbed on one side and deposited on the various other. This continuous cycle of bone remodeling enables the tooth to shift progressively in time. Orthodontists very carefully intend the direction and quantity of pressure required to accomplish the wanted movement, thinking about aspects such as tooth origin size and bone thickness.

Technologies in Modern Orthodontics



To explore the advancements in orthodontic care, allow's delve into the innovative innovations utilized in modern orthodontics. In the last few years, the field of orthodontics has seen amazing technical improvements that have actually revolutionized the means teeth are aligned and lined up. Among one of the most substantial growths is the introduction of clear aligner systems like Invisalign. These custom-made aligners are nearly invisible and use an even more very discreet alternative to traditional braces.

Additionally, innovations in 3D imaging technology have actually allowed orthodontists to create precise therapy strategies customized to every client's unique oral framework. Cone beam calculated tomography (CBCT) scans supply in-depth 3D pictures of the teeth, origins, and jaw, allowing for more exact diagnosis and therapy.



One more remarkable modern technology in contemporary orthodontics is using accelerated orthodontics methods. These techniques, such as AcceleDent and Propel, aid accelerate the tooth movement process, minimizing therapy time substantially.
